ApplicationUpdateMode
How automatically installed application updates (autopatches) are downloaded and installed.
Disabled: do not download or install autopatches.
DownloadOnly (default): download autopatches, but do not install them.
DownloadAndInstall: automatically download and install autopatches. After an autopatch is installed, the application restarts automatically.
The [Sources.item_#] section contains the following settings:
Enabled
Use of the update source specified in the SourceType setting.
To run the task, at least one update source needs to be enabled.
Yes – the application uses the update source.
No – The app doesn't use the update source.
Default value: Yes
SourceType
Source from which the application receives updates.
KLServers (default value) — The application receives updates from one of the Kaspersky update servers. Updates are downloaded via HTTPS protocol.
SCServer. The application downloads updates to the protected device from the Administration Server installed on the local network. You can select this update source if you use Kaspersky Security Center for centralized administration of device protection in your organization.
Custom. The application downloads updates from a custom source specified in the URL setting. You can specify directories on FTP, HTTP, and HTTPS servers or directories on any device mounted on the protected client device, including directories on remote devices mounted via the Samba or NFS protocols.
URL
Address of the custom update source on the local area network or the Internet.
The default value is not defined.
Examples:
URL=http://example.com/bases/ – address of the HTTP server with the directory that contains updates.
URL=/home/bases/ – directory on the protected computer that contains application databases.
